House Tuckpointing in Cleveland, OH

House tuckpointing services involve repairing and restoring the mortar joints between bricks or stones on a building’s exterior. This process typically includes removing damaged or deteriorated mortar and replacing it with fresh, durable mortar to improve both the appearance and structural integrity of a property. Projects often cover historic restorations, chimney repairs, or brick wall maintenance, ensuring that the exterior remains weather-resistant and visually appealing. Homeowners interested in tuckpointing should understand the condition of their mortar joints, the scope of work needed, and how the process can help prevent further damage caused by moisture infiltration or freeze-thaw cycles common in Cleveland, OH.

Before requesting tuckpointing services, property owners usually want to assess the extent of mortar deterioration and determine whether the work involves spot repairs or complete repointing of entire sections. It’s also helpful to consider the age and style of the building, as certain mortar colors and textures may be preferred to match historic or architectural features. Properly executed tuckpointing can extend the lifespan of brickwork, enhance curb appeal, and maintain the structural safety of the property, making it an important step in ongoing exterior maintenance.

FAQ

House Tuckpointing Questions

What is tuckpointing? Tuckpointing involves removing damaged mortar and replacing it to restore the appearance and integrity of brickwork on a property.

Why is tuckpointing important? It helps prevent water intrusion, reduces structural damage, and improves the overall look of brick surfaces.

What types of projects typically require tuckpointing? Common projects include repairing deteriorated mortar joints on historic or aging brick buildings and homes.

How can property owners tell if tuckpointing is needed? Signs include crumbling mortar, gaps between bricks, or visible cracks in the mortar joints.
